Natural rights are supposed to be the basic rules of American government. But making this idea a reality has been tough. Here are some reasons why:
Misunderstanding: Sometimes, people get the idea of natural rights wrong. This can lead to unfair treatment for different groups.
Government Problems: Many government organizations focus more on having power instead of protecting people's rights. This can weaken the protections we have.
Social Inequalities: There are still big gaps between different groups in society, which make it hard for everyone to have the same rights.
To fix these problems, we need to focus on teaching people about their rights and encouraging everyone to take part in their communities. This will help to strengthen these important ideas.
